CCAA All-Canadian Selections

After Doug McKinley was selected as the first CCAA All-Canadian in program history in 1984, Humber basketball went on to earn seven straight selections from 1987 to 1993. The first 13 selections came under the guidance of Hall of Fame coach Mike Katz.
It took nearly two decades before Humber basketball received another All-Canadian when senior DeQuon Cascart led the Hawks to a perfect 16-0 season, capturing the national championship on home court.
The CCAA All-Canadian award was introduced during the 1981-82 basketball season.
